News summary

CBS Sports recently released its rankings of Power Four college football head coaches, highlighting significant shifts based on recent team performances. Ohio State's Ryan Day ranks as the No. 2 coach nationally, recognized for his 70-10 record and a national championship, though he remains challenged by a 1-4 record against rival Michigan. Conversely, Virginia's Tony Elliott ranks among the lowest, reflecting his struggles to achieve bowl eligibility over four seasons. Wisconsin's Luke Fickell experienced the steepest drop, falling from 17th to 40th due to a disappointing 13-13 record in his first two seasons. In the Big Ten, Michigan's Sherrone Moore dropped from 52nd to 58th despite an 8-5 season with key wins, while Michigan State's Jonathan Smith fell from 27th to 49th after a 5-7 debut season. These rankings underscore the high expectations and pressures facing college football coaches, with performance and postseason success heavily influencing their national reputation.
